RK3399交叉编译的OpenCV与FFmpeg,可以在嵌入式设备上实现高效视频处理。为了完成此过程,您需要配置正确的交叉编译环境并下载相应的源代码。以下是交叉编译OpenCV和FFmpeg的详细步骤:

  1. 安装交叉编译工具链:根据您的RK3399开发板型号和系统版本选择合适的交叉编译工具链,并将其安装到您的计算机上。

  2. 下载OpenCV源代码:访问OpenCV官方网站,下载适用于RK3399的最新版本源代码,并将其解压到您的计算机上。

  3. 配置交叉编译环境:进入OpenCV源代码目录,使用交叉编译工具链中的工具配置交叉编译环境,并生成Makefile。

  4. 编译OpenCV库:运行make命令来编译OpenCV库文件,在完成编译过程后,将生成静态或动态链接库。

  5. 下载FFmpeg源代码:访问FFmpeg官方网站,下载适用于RK3399的最新版本源代码,并将其解压到您的计算机上。

  6. 配置交叉编译环境:进入FFmpeg源代码目录,使用交叉编译工具链中的工具配置交叉编译环境,并生成Makefile。

  7. 编译FFmpeg库:运行make命令来编译FFmpeg库文件,在编译过程中,您可以选择包含所需的编解码器和过滤器。

  8. 将库文件部署到RK3399设备:将编译好的OpenCV和FFmpeg库文件复制到RK3399开发板上,并配置相关路径。

经过以上步骤,您就成功地在RK3399设备上进行了OpenCV与FFmpeg的交叉编译,并可以进行高效的视频处理。记得及时更新库文件,以获取最新的功能和修复。